Fortstock is a ground-breaking collateral management platform. Our platform is designed to greatly facilitate the warehouse financing process.

Warehouse financing allows businesses to borrow money secured by warehoused inventory. In practice, warehouses certify the quality, quantity and ownership of goods under their control. In doing so, they issue a warrant, a unique and legally signed or stamped receipt. This warehouse warrant, issued to lenders, represents the goods used as collateral for the loan.

Today, the warehouse financing process is very manual, and paper based. Due to a lack of digital tools, the loan approval process is often time consuming and complex, and the resulting loans are rarely controllable or auditable.

Consequently, the vast majority of the multi trillion-dollar value of current warehoused goods is not used as collateral, depriving businesses of valuable cash flow, and banks and warehouses of valuable revenue streams.

Fortstock fixes these pain points by leveraging the power of blockchain and smart contracts. Through our platform, we deliver automation, trust and speed to the three stakeholders in the warrant financing system: financial institutions, warehouses, and the owner of goods.

FORTSTOCK WARRANT AUTHENTICITY AND VERIFICATION

The issuance and transfer of warrants is fixed on the public blockchain; Anyone with the PDF document of a FortStock Warrant in hand can check the authenticity and current status of the Warrant on the Fortstock Platform or directly on the public blockchain.
